Jun 24 2008 — SiGNa Chemistry Receives Presidential Green Chemistry Challenge Award

In partnership with the American Chemical Society (ACS), The United States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has presented SiGNa Chemistry, Inc. with the prestigious Presidential Green Chemistry Challenge Award for innovations in green chemistry materials based on the company’s proprietary technology for nano-scale encapsulation of reactive metal materials.  Read More View Press Release

Sep 26 2006 — Technology Review Examines SiGNa's Potential for Clean Tech

MIT's Technology Review looks at SiGNa's new method for chemically treating dioxins and PCBs that could help to destroy the toxic pollutants. Read More
